The average cost of traditional headshot photography ranges from $100 to $500, depending on location and experience level.

Professional photographers often provide consultations to discuss wardrobe, styling, and posing, ensuring desired results.

High-end headshot studios invest in high-quality lighting equipment and backdrops, costing thousands of dollars.

The science of color psychology plays a role in headshots, with colors influencing perception - warm colors evoke energy and excitement, while cool colors suggest calmness and professionalism.

A study by the University of York found that faces in headshots with direct eye contact and genuine smiles were perceived as more likable and competent.

For outdoor headshots, photographers consider the "golden hour" - the period shortly after sunrise or before sunset - known for its soft, diffused light.

Utilizing a shallow depth of field technique in headshot photography, often referred to as a "portrait lens," isolates the subject and adds depth to the image.

Advanced editing techniques, like frequency separation, enable the manipulation of skin texture without losing color information.

Printing headshots on premium paper stock enhances color accuracy and longevity, but also increases cost.

A key factor in successful headshots is the "connection" established between the subject and viewer – this can be facilitated through authenticity and the rapport between the photographer and subject.
